About the Role:The Flinders and Upper North Local Health Network (FUNLHN) is deeply committed to delivering accessible, effective, and culturally meaningful care to Aboriginal individuals, families, and communities across rural and remote South Australia.As part of SA Health's drive to Close the Gap and improve outcomes in line with the National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Health Plan, we're offering a unique opportunity to join our team as an Aboriginal Health Practitioner - Emergency Department.In this important role, you will bring an Aboriginal lens to emergency care, working closely with multidisciplinary teams to provide culturally safe, person-centred clinical services. You'll assess and deliver clinical interventions for Aboriginal patients-including those with complex needs-while supporting acute and sub-acute responses, hospital avoidance strategies, and transitions to care closer to home.You will play a key role in improving engagement with health care, ensuring Aboriginal patients are supported in treatment and care plans, and contributing to better health outcomes and life expectancy for Aboriginal South Australians.Reporting to the Nurse Unit Manager - Emergency, and working in partnership with the Aboriginal Health Unit, you will be supported both culturally and professionally in a collaborative environment that values your knowledge and expertise.- Aboriginal Workforce- Working at FUNLHNAbout You:
  • Certificate IV Aboriginal &/or Torres Strait Islander Primary Health Care Practice or equivalent; and
  • Hold a current registration with the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Health Practice Board of Australia (ATSIHPBA).
  • For specialised positions: completed training and/or education in specialisation stream.
  • Work effectively with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ander clients to assist to address health needs.
  • Engage in activities, clinical health assessment, treatment, referral, psychosocial support and advocacy and associated record keeping for patients with a range of complex health issues.
  • Contribute to and participate in consultations and work collaboratively, as part of a multi-disciplinary team, incorporating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ander and other communities, service providers and relevant stakeholders.
  • Provide guidance to non-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ander staff in the context of service provision to Aboriginal patients, families and carers.
  • Provision of health care services to the Aboriginal Community.
